WebMay 7, 2024 · Here's how you do it: Open Google Chrome. Click the three dots placed in the top-right corner of the browser. Select Settings. Open the Advanced menu. Select Reset and clean up from the left menu bar. Under Reset and clean up, click Restore settings to their original defaults. Select the Reset settings button.

Close Chrome. Back ... charles baglio wells fargo advisorsWebMay 23, 2024 · To do so, run the command chrome --incognito from your Run dialog. If the incognito mode (also known as private browsing mode) opens correctly, then the problem is not due to missing Chrome binaries. In that case, reinstalling Chrome is not required.
